KUALA LUMPUR: Only two Malaysian pairs - Ong Yew Sin-Teo Ee Yi and Chen Tang Jie-Toh Ee Wei - are left standing to shoulder the challenge in the Malaysian Open.
World No. 7 Yew Sin-Ee Yi came from behind to beat Taiwan's world No. 15 Lu Ching-yao-Yang Po-han 17-21, 21-13, 21-14 in the men's doubles second round at the Axiata Arena on Thursday (Jan 12)
